What is an MA in Telugu?
M.A Telugu is a two-year postgraduate program aimed at creating an in-depth acquaintance with the Telugu language, literature, culture, history, and traditions from an academic point of view. It enables students to acquire advanced linguistic skills, analysis, and sound knowledge of Telugu society. It is specifically suited for persons who want a career in teaching, translation, tourism, etc.

MA in Telugu Syllabus
The MA Telugu is a 2-year postgraduate program that provides in-depth knowledge of Telugu Language and its usage for translation, interpretation, etc. Given below is the MA Telugu syllabus at Osmania University:
Semester I | Semester II |
Classical Poetry | Prose Literature |
Modern Poetry | Drama and Play Analysis |
Telugu Grammar | Linguistics and Phonetics |
History of Telugu Literature | Comparative Literature |
Literary Criticism | Elective I |
Semester III | Semester IV |
Folk Literature | Advanced Literary Theories |
Literary Movements in Telugu | Contemporary Telugu Literature |
Translation Studies | Media Studies in Telugu |
Research Methodology | Dissertation/Project Work |
Elective II | Elective III |

MA in Telugu FAQs
Is there a scholarship to study for an MA Telugu?
Yes, MA Telugu students receive merit-based, financially needy, and category-wise reservation-based scholarships. There are UGC scholarships, state government-sponsored schemes such as Telangana ePass and AP Jnanabhumi, and fee exemptions specific to each university.
What are the career research prospects upon completion of the MA in Telugu?
Scholars can study an M.Phil. or Ph.D. in Telugu literature, Telugu linguistics, or folklore and undertake Telugu manuscript studies, classical book research, and language conservation studies.
Is the M.A. in Telugu helpful for Govt. careers?
Yes, it makes graduates eligible for work in the state government. Offices, translation organisations, cultural establishments, and state-level competitive examinations such as APPSC and TSPSC for Telugu-designated jobs.
Is it possible to study for an M.A. in Telugu without adequate schooling in the subject?
Most of the universities prescribe a bachelor's degree in Telugu or in a related course, but a few universities give admission to graduates of other subjects if they undergo a language aptitude test.
